Senate Clears Three For Ambassadorial Appointments

The Nigerian Senate has completed the screening process for the three ambassadorial nominees sent forward by President Bola Tinubu for confirmation.

The nominees, who appeared before the Senate Committee on Foreign Affairs chaired by Senator Sani Bello (APC, Niger North), are Kayode Are (Ogun State), Aminu Dalhatu (Jigawa State), and Ayodele Oke (Oyo State).

President Tinubu’s request for their confirmation was initially conveyed in a letter read by Senate President Godswill Akpabio during plenary last week.

The committee’s report is now expected to be presented at the plenary for consideration and possible confirmation in due course.

During the session, Senator Bello disclosed that one of the nominees, Ayodele Oke, had “addressed and cleared all allegations previously raised against him.”

The nominees bring extensive security and diplomatic experience.

Oke, an alumnus of Emory University in Atlanta, is a former Director General of the National Intelligence Agency (NIA) and previously served as Nigeria’s ambassador to the Secretariat of the Commonwealth of Nations in London. Dalhatu previously served as Nigeria’s ambassador to South Korea under the Late President Muhammadu Buhari’s administration.

Kayode Are has a distinguished security background, having served as the director general of the State Security Service (SSS) from 1999 to 2007, acting as National Security Adviser in 2010, and being an officer in the Directorate of Military Intelligence.

Are also graduated with First Class honours in Psychology from the University of Ibadan in 1980.
